WebApr 26, 2024 · A calculated item is a custom item in a PivotTable field whose value is produced based on values of other items in the same field. All calculated items added to a PivotTable field are stored in the PivotCalculatedItemCollection collection, which can be accessed using the PivotField.CalculatedItems property.
